Finish cooking
1
Press the button that you wish to switch off.
Turn the cooking zone off by pressing the "-"
button until to "0" or pressing the "-" and "+"
buttons together. Make sure the display shows
"0".
a
OR
2
Turn the whole hob off by pressing the ON/
OFF button.
CAUTION
• Beware of hot surfaces
"H" will show which cooking zone is too hot to
touch. It will disappear when the surface has
cooled down to a safe temperature. It can also
be used as an energy saving function if you want
to heat further pans, use the hob that is still hot.
Locking the Buttons
• You can lock the buttons to prevent unintended
use (for example children accidentally turning
the cooking zones on).
• When the buttons are locked, all buttons are
disabled.
To lock the buttons
1
Press the Keylock button for 3 seconds.
2
The timer indicator displays "Lo" and the
timing time flashes alternately
To unlock the buttons
1
Press the Keylock button for 3 seconds.
NOTE
• When the hob is in the lock mode, all the buttons
are disabled except the ON/OFF button. You can
always turn the hob off with the ON/OFF button
in an emergency, but you will need to unlock the
hob before the next operation.
